Add port for Linux on LoongArch
This commit adds support for Linux on LoongArch. Only 64-bit is supported at the moment. The changes were tested on a LoongArch architecture Loongson-3A5000 processor (LoongArch is a new RISC ISA, which is a bit like MIPS or RISC-V.).
